Transaction a863114aa25ca65d772c156110527add4292fc33713330f5899f65be551e34a8
1 Input
1 Output
-
a863114aa25ca65d772c156110527add4292fc33713330f5899f65be551e34a8:0
- value
- 537516
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d952cd52f522114d2ec31b25dbad9c0454fd5cb OP_EQUAL
- address
- 3JySLfmnJYKiarjoB2Wgo4zJvhkawKVqz6